When I first came across the Bach Trumpet Mouthpiece 7C, I was immediately drawn to its rich legacy and thoughtful design. Vincent Bach, the mind behind this product, was not just an engineer but also an artist, which really resonates with me as a player who values both technical precision and musicality. Knowing that the 7C is part of the Classic Series—standardized since the mid-1960s—gives me confidence that this mouthpiece is built upon decades of refined expertise and tradition. It’s reassuring to use equipment with such a well-established history in the trumpet community.
One aspect that stood out to me is how Bach recognizes the uniqueness of every player’s embouchure. Since no two lips or teeth are the same, the availability of thousands of combinations of rims, cups, throats, and backbores means I can find a mouthpiece that truly fits my individual needs. This customization potential is crucial for me because it directly influences comfort and performance. The 7C’s medium cup depth strikes a perfect balance—it allows me to produce a full, rich tone without excessive effort, which is especially helpful during long practice sessions or performances.
The design details of the 7C are very well thought out. Its medium-wide rim with a slight lowering toward the outside, combined with a medium sharp inside and well-rounded edge, offers an ideal grip that helps build a stronger embouchure. For someone like me, who values endurance and tone consistency, this design translates into less fatigue and more control. Additionally, the silver plating not only gives it a professional look but also contributes to a smooth feel against the lips, enhancing comfort during extended play.
What I appreciate most about the 7C is its versatility. It produces a brilliant, vibrant tone with a softer outer edge, and its quick response makes it a favorite among school musicians, beginners, and marching band players alike. As someone who has tried various mouthpieces, I can honestly say that the 7C offers a great all-round performance—it’s forgiving enough for those still developing their embouchure but sophisticated enough to satisfy more experienced players seeking a reliable and expressive mouthpiece.

Buying Guide for 7C Bach Trumpet Mouthpiece
Understanding the 7C Mouthpiece
When I first explored trumpet mouthpieces, I learned that the 7C is one of the most popular sizes among players. It offers a medium cup diameter and depth, which balances comfort and sound quality. This size works well for beginners and intermediate players because it provides good control without requiring excessive air support.
Assessing Your Playing Level and Style
I found it important to consider my skill level before choosing a 7C mouthpiece. As a student or casual player, this size supports steady development of tone and technique. However, if you play jazz or require a brighter, more focused sound, you might want to experiment with variations around the 7C size. For classical or orchestral settings, the 7C’s warm and balanced tone suits many musical styles.
Comfort and Fit
Comfort was a big factor for me. The rim shape and width of the 7C mouthpiece felt natural on my lips, which helped me play longer without fatigue. When buying, I recommend paying attention to the rim contour and how it fits your embouchure to avoid discomfort during extended practice sessions.
Material and Finish
I noticed that most 7C mouthpieces come in silver or gold plating. Silver tends to be brighter and more affordable, while gold offers a warmer feel and may reduce irritation for those with sensitive skin. The material doesn’t drastically change the sound but can affect comfort and maintenance.
Testing Before Buying
If possible, I always try to test the mouthpiece before purchasing. Playing with different 7C mouthpieces helped me identify subtle differences in tone and response. If testing isn’t an option, reading reviews and consulting with a teacher or experienced player can guide your decision.
Price Considerations
I found that 7C mouthpieces are generally affordable, making them a great entry point for many players. However, some brands or custom options can be more expensive. It’s worth balancing cost with quality and personal fit to get the best value.
